  Yes, I think Nutracal is a good suggestion.  Remember yorkies need to keep their blood sugar active. This is a great opportunity for you to show your dog the routine in the car. Always safely crated, not out and about. Calming conversation and peaceful music as all these things in a car can seriously affect how your dog will behave in the vehicle in the future. I have a little electric pad that plugs into the car adapter and keeps the floor of the kennel nice and warm, not hot.  Good luck and enjoy your new family member
